Pumpkins:
Joe Jutras 1,169.00 (1354 Checkon X 845 Bobier) Wallace, Ron 1,140.00 (1228 Jutras x 1225 Jutras) Breznick, Mark 1,023.00 (1120 Breznick x 1151 Bobier) Giarrusso, Ed 1,006.00 (1068 Wallace x 1370 Rose) Macari, Fred 933.00 (1310 Macari x 1068 Wallace) Oliver, Michael 892.00 (1229 Holland x 1068 Wallace) Andrews, Glenn 694.00 Leonzi, Ray 624.00 (1081 Leonzi x Sibb) DeFilippo, John 376.00 (785 Reynolds x 1156 Larson) Maydan, Steve 356.00 (846 Companion x 577 Dill) Chapel St. School 214.00 (281.6 Jepsen x self) Bashura, Jacob 162.00
Squash:
Wheeler, Adam 571.00 (848 Mackenzie x Self) Andrews, Glenn 517.00 (748.5 Koch* x 164 Andrews*) Lombardi, Siobhan 466.00 (663 Andrews x self) Reynolds, Alan 440.00 (663 Andrews '05 x unspecified)
Long Gourd:
Andrews, Glenn 83.75" (76" Razo x open) Andrews, Glenn 83.25" (76" Razo x open)
